"By the end of 2008, McAfee Avert Labs predicts it will have identified some 550,000 malicious programs, a 54% increase from 2007. With all the new malware emerging, we can expect new terminology to describe these constantly morphing threats. Here, then, is our only slightly tongue-in-check attempt to predict some of the rising threats in 2008 and the language that may be employed to describe those threats.
Badvertising, Adsploit, Indexically Transmissible Viruses, Snookies, Anti-Social Networking, Social Graft, Whaling, Lieware, Spham or Spamble, Backdoored, Patch Fix." – Content courtesy of Security Warning 2008: Top 11 Malware Threats To Watch Out For — InformationWeek
